Hi Lilypond Experts,

I should like to increase the size of rehearsal marks relative to
the stave.

I'm sure that it has something to do with

\set Score.markformatter   and    #'font-size

but I can't work out how to put these two bits together and where.
For 2.16.0:

\override Score.RehearsalMark #'font-size = #...

In 2.17.x something like

\override Score.RehearsalMark.font-size = #...

should do the trick.

Just a short note: in 2.17.x, the first version will work just fine.  It
will likely get a warning in 2.20, and stop working in 2.22.  But the
second variant is easier on the eyes in my opinion.
